Tomorrow FFH is doing his lesson on mixing Drupal and Flash -but we will not be using Skype this weekend. As Skypecasts have proven incompatible with anything except the windows platform, we're moving to Teamspeak - for tomorrow, you will need the teamspeak client.
To connect, simply go to [teamspeak://webavant.com:8768] and compatible browsers will connect automatically (Note: you need to have a teamspeak client installed for this to work). Anonymous users will have to specifically request voice rights from the menu.
To connect manually on windows, click Connection -> connect from the menu, and make your settings match this image, filling in your own nickname where appropriate.
Alternately, you might want to take a look at Teamspeak's connection tutorial to connect manually.
On Mac, simply follow dmitrig01's video http://dmitrizone.com/dump/teamspeak_for_mac.mov
There he gives instructions on both installing and connecting to the server.

Good questions raised - yes, we tested teamspeak and found it worked the best of the options we tried, but we're by no means committed to it. If something better comes along, we'll change to that.
Our reasoning was thus:
1) Simple to connect (just entering the web address into your browser once the client is installed)
2) Relatively easy moderation - we've had issues in the past with leaky microphones, spammers, etc.
3) Ability to have more than one speaker - we could have set up a shoutcast, but for multi-teacher lessons, we'll need that ability.
Mad thanks again to Webavant for providing the Teamspeak server.
Regarding becoming an registered user at the channel, you'll need to connect anonymously, then go to the menu, click Self -> Register with Server from the teamspeak client, disconnect, and then reconnect with that login. It may be a little confusing, but one of us on the irc nets will be able to sort it out for you, no doubt.
